An interesting historic site, probably best catering to those interested in Acadian history. Personally, comparing this site to others in the area, it is not a must-see (unlike Fort Beausejour).Architecturally, the NHS comprises one building of a slightly grand style. If you are coming for the building, you might be surprised to find an even grander Academy next door and a massive cathedral down the road.
